Because the file package includes formats like AI, EPS, SVG, PDF, DFX, PNG, and JPG, the workflow becomes seamless. Whether the team is working in Adobe Illustrator for large-scale print or Canva for quick social posts, the compatibility ensures that the creative design remains crisp across all mediums.

The inclusion of an SVG and transparent PNG is particularly valuable for T-Shirt Designs. In our hypothetical launch, we can place the graphic directly onto mockups of apparel without worrying about white backgrounds ruining the aesthetic. This flexibility allows us to visualize the final product instantly, speeding up the decision-making process for inventory selection. Furthermore, the vector formats (AI, EPS, SVG) mean that if we decide to scale this up for a billboard or down for a product label, the visual hierarchy remains intact, and the lines stay sharp.

Designer Notes for Maximum Impact

Before deploying Mama Fied in a paid campaign or client work, there are several practical steps a designer should take. First, test the graphic against your specific brand color palette. While it works well in black and white, seeing how it interacts with your primary brand colors can reveal new opportunities for customization. Second, preview the design on actual mobile screens. What looks great on a desktop monitor might feel cramped on a smartphone, so checking readability in small sizes is non-negotiable.

Typography pairing is another critical consideration. This graphic pairs exceptionally well with clean sans-serif fonts for body copy, allowing the display font of the asset to stand out. However, avoid pairing it with overly ornate script fonts that might compete for attention. Spacing and balance should also be reviewed; ensure there is enough breathing room around the graphic so it doesn't feel crowded by other elements. Finally, always confirm the commercial license. Since this is a digital product intended for resale or commercial use, understanding the rights associated with the SVG design and clipart elements is vital to avoid legal pitfalls.
